Step 1: Declutter Your Lounge

Before you begin deep cleaning, clear out the clutter. Removing unnecessary items gives you better access to every corner of the room and prevents objects from getting in the way.

What to Do:

  • Remove items like cushions, throws, and decorative pieces from the furniture.
  • Organize magazines, remote controls, and other small items.
  • Store away any non-essential items to create a clean, open space for cleaning.

Step 2: Vacuum Thoroughly

A vacuum cleaner is your best friend when it comes to deep cleaning. Dust and debris can settle deep into your furniture and carpets, making vacuuming an essential step.

Tips for Effective Vacuuming:

  • Use an upholstery attachment to clean sofas, chairs, and cushions.
  • Focus on crevices, seams, and underneath cushions where dirt often hides.
  • Vacuum carpets, rugs, and hard floors to remove surface dust and allergens.

Step 3: Clean Upholstery

Deep cleaning your lounge isn’t complete without addressing your upholstered furniture. Over time, couches and chairs can harbor dirt, stains, and unpleasant odors.

How to Clean Upholstery:

  • Spot Clean Stains: Use a mild cleaning solution (like a mix of water and dish soap) to dab away stains. Test the solution on a hidden area first.
  • Baking Soda for Deodorizing: Sprinkle baking soda over the upholstery, let it sit for 15–20 minutes, and vacuum it off.

Step 4: Wash Soft Furnishings

Soft furnishings like cushion covers, throws, and curtains contribute significantly to the overall freshness of your lounge.

Steps for Cleaning Soft Furnishings:

  • Check the care labels on cushion covers and throws for washing instructions.
  • Machine wash or hand wash items as recommended.
  • Vacuum or steam clean curtains to remove dust and allergens.

Step 5: Clean Hard Surfaces

Dust and fingerprints can accumulate on hard surfaces like coffee tables, shelves, and TV stands. Wipe them down to restore their shine and keep your lounge looking pristine.

Cleaning Hard Surfaces:

  • Use a microfiber cloth and an all-purpose cleaner to wipe surfaces.
  • For wooden furniture, use a wood polish or cleaner for added shine.
  • Don’t forget to clean light fixtures, picture frames, and baseboards.

Step 6: Freshen Carpets and Rugs

Carpets and rugs are often overlooked during regular cleaning but are crucial for a deep clean. They can trap dirt, stains, and odors over time.

How to Clean Carpets and Rugs:

  • Vacuum thoroughly to remove surface dirt.
  • Use a carpet cleaner or rent a steam cleaner for a deep clean.
  • Spot clean any visible stains with a carpet-safe cleaning solution.

Step 7: Improve Air Quality

A fresh-smelling lounge is just as important as a clean one. Improving air quality not only eliminates odors but also creates a healthier environment.

Tips for Better Air Quality:

  • Open windows to let in fresh air and remove stale odors.
  • Use an air purifier to reduce allergens and improve indoor air quality.
  • Add houseplants like peace lilies or snake plants for natural air purification.
